技术文摘
js中小括号的作用
js中小括号的作用
在JavaScript(简称js)中,小括号有着多种重要的作用,它们在不同的场景下发挥着关键的功能,对于理解和编写有效的js代码至关重要。
小括号常用于函数调用。当我们定义了一个函数后,通过在函数名后面加上小括号来执行该函数。例如:
function sayHello() {
console.log("Hello!");
}
sayHello();
这里的小括号表示我们要调用sayHello函数,使其内部的代码得以执行。如果函数有参数,参数会放在小括号内传递给函数。
小括号可以用于改变运算的优先级。在js的表达式中,小括号内的运算会优先进行。例如:
let result = (2 + 3) * 4;
console.log(result);
在这个例子中,小括号确保了加法运算先于乘法运算执行,得到正确的结果20。
小括号还在自执行函数(Immediately Invoked Function Expression,IIFE)中起着关键作用。自执行函数是定义后立即执行的函数,常用于创建私有作用域,避免变量污染全局环境。例如:
(function() {
let privateVariable = "I'm private";
console.log(privateVariable);
})();
这里的小括号将函数表达式包裹起来,使其成为一个整体,然后后面再跟一个小括号表示立即执行该函数。
另外,在条件语句和循环语句中,小括号用于包含条件表达式。例如在if语句中:
let num = 10;
if (num > 5) {
console.log("num大于5");
}
小括号内的表达式num > 5的结果决定了if语句的执行分支。
js中的小括号虽然看似简单,但却有着丰富的用途。它们在函数调用、运算优先级调整、自执行函数以及条件判断等方面都发挥着不可或缺的作用。深入理解小括号的这些作用,能够帮助我们更加熟练地运用js语言,编写出高效、准确的代码。
TAGS: js小括号语法
- Python 绘制词云图的完整教程(自定义 PNG 形状、指定字体与颜色)
- MindSpore 中 CUDA 算子的导入方案
- Python 中借助 mpld3 实现交互式 Matplotlib 图表的代码示例
- 解决 pymysql.err.DataError:1366 报错
- Linux 中自动化脚本执行重复性任务的详细流程
- Python 内置函数 memoryview()的实现案例
- Python 实现输出带颜色字体的三种途径
- DOS 批处理中变量延迟扩展的简约讲解
- 批处理判定管理员权限并自动获取权限(若缺失)
- Windows 定时清理指定路径下 N 天前的文件与文件夹(脚本之家修正版)
- DOS 批处理中 setlocal 与 endlocal 命令全面解析
- 批处理中磁盘转换命令 convert 的实现
- 利用 bat 脚本于当前文件夹创建文件或文件夹快捷方式
- bat 脚本获取前一日日期的代码
- Windows 批处理 bat 脚本获取及处理当前日期和时间信息